Ceremonial gilded sword featuring ornate handle & blade. With scabbard & leather case. Produced by E.A. Armstrong Manufacturing Co. in Chicago around 1900 specifically for Rex D. Hogan of Warsaw, Indiana who was a member of the Knights Templar and the Stonemasons. The leather case is also attributed to Rex D. Hogan and needs repair.
